Means to reduce excretion of both P and trace elements such as Cu and Zn in pig manure include better agreement between supply and requirement and development of comprehensive strategies to improve biological availability of these elements, e.g. by using organic rather than inorganic mineral sources. However, comparison of results between studies is often confounded by the response criteria used for measuring the efficiency of different mineral sources. Low digestibility of P in feed ingredients remains the main problem, although it can be partly alleviated by supplementing pig diets with microbial phytases, and by using highly digestible mineral phosphates. More recently, research has focused on ways to manipulate pig's gut environment by adding organic acids or prebiotic substances (e.g. beta-glucans) to the diet in order to improve P digestibility. Eventually, cross reactions of feed enzymes such as exogenous microbial phytases and non-starch polysaccharide (NSP) degrading enzymes with microbial fermentation processes through changes in intestinal pH may affect both enzyme activity and efficiency.
